Honestly, I think my team has almost all the advantages in this match-up.

Comparing the teams

First let me just run down what I see as the basic hierarchy of skill when it comes to hand-to-hand combat among our various characters--not counting weapons or powers or anything--because I'm sure this will come up.

I would say Iron First is obviously the best, followed by Elektra, then Daredevil, then Black Widow, then Moon Knight, then Cardiac. I know the respective positions of Daredevil and Elektra are debatable, but I see her as more skilled. I think Elektra is not too far above Matt, and Matt is just above Natasha. Those three are really all in a cluster to me. Moon Knight is not too far below. Cardiac is clearly below them all in terms of skill.

Anyway, here's how I see it:

--We both have Muramasa blades, which will be helpful to both of us, but somewhat more helpful for you. For me, it's not a big deal, since neither of your members has any armor or healing factor to disrupt. I am not sure which of your team members will use your sword. I think it could probably cut Cardiac but not Moon Knight, at least not easily. Outside of that, all my team is armored in some way--Cardiac has his armor, which is tremendously effective and can hits from Rhino. Moon Knight has his carbonadium armor. Black Widow's suit is bulletproof. And I have a kevlar add-on for Elektra. Your team has no body armor at all.

--My team has several distance weapons: Cardiac's energy blasts, which could easily take either of your guys out in one hit; Black Widow's bite, which has 30,000 volts, enough to kill in one hit; Black Widow is carrying pistols and grenades; Moon Knight has his crescent darts; and Elektra has shuriken and her sais. While you only have DD's billy clubs.

--You are bloodlusted, and I am not. However, this makes little to no difference. Your team may come in more ferociously at first, but once my team sees that they have to fight for their lives, they will have no problem fighting back with equal vigor and their already-lax attitude about killing. If anything, your team is at a disadvantage due to the fact that bloodlust clouds your rationality, which otherwise would be one of your team's strengths. So my team retains their tactical patience while also being very loose in their morals.

--We both have the Reed Richards add-on, letting us know our opponents. Now, Daredevil is helpful in this situation because his radar sense can help find my team. But, it's not such a huge advantage. We're in a jungle and it's pretty dense, it looks like, but it's not like we're not going to be able to find you--you'll just be able to tell where we are from farther away. But you have no real distance weapons to attack with, so it's not much help. Your team isn't especially skilled at jungle fighting or camouflage anything. They're not terrible at it by any means, but neither of them spends a lot of time working on stealth as a primary form of approach to an enemy. My team, on the other hand, has several members who focus on infiltration and espionage: Elektra has much more of a focus on the stealthy side of ninjitsu than Matt, and is actively able to avoid his radar sense--more on this later. Black Widow's has top of the line infiltration and stealth skills. Moon Knight uses stealth a lot and more specifically he spent a lot of time as a mercenary fighting in jungle locations just like this in the past, so he'll be very much at home. Plus he can become invisible in shadowed areas (although I doubt this will work against Matt) and has special night vision.

Possible Approaches

So while I am guessing that your basic tactic will be to use Matt's radar sense, then try to ambush me, I think I have the advantage in the jungle environment in any case--or at the very least, Matt's radar sense is equalled by my team's greater practice at infiltration and stealth, especially since they know about him and will be expecting them to use this tactic. What my team is going to do is have Cardiac, Widow, and Moon Knight move along in a group, while Elektra moves around as a satellite figure, circling around the group some yards away. Since she is able to get past Matt's radar, she will act as a good early warning system and/or back up if necessary.

So I think we have an equal chance of surprising/ambushing each other. I doubt either group will finish off the other in a surprise attack, so I'm just going to describe a basic battle:

Here's how I see it. My team splits up with Cardiac and Moon Knight against Iron Fist, and Elektra and Black Widow against DD.

Again, I see Elektra as being Matt's superior, and Black Widow being just below him. The two of them together would take him out in H2H, and they also have other advantages here. First they'll start with one of Widow's sonic grenades, which will disable Matt, with his sensitive hearing--for example see his reaction to Klaw recently. As he tries to cope, Widow will first attack with her bite, and could quite possibly take him out right then and there. He's not going to be concentrating on dodging with a sonic grenade going off. But just for the sake of argument let's say he survives that. Elektra and BW are going to take him out in H2H anyway, no question.

Cardiac and Moon Knight versus Iron Fist is less black and white, but still ends with a win for my team. They have vibranium and carbonadium armor respectively, that can take several hits from his chi and allow them to continue fighting. He is clearly faster than them both, but they are both stronger than him, and both of them together would be tough for him to handle just in H2H due to their enhanced stats. MK has his Khonshu powers here, and Cardiac is around 15 tons. With their superior strength, MK's high level of skills (although clearly inferior to Daniel's), MK's general arsenal of weapons, and especially Cardiac's energy blasts, Iron Fist is eventually going down. Cardiac is by no means as good at H2H, but he's fast enough to tangle with Spider-Man, so he can take on Danny too. Danny can dodge around a while, but they will eventually tag him, and it will only take one hit from Cardiac to put him down. Meanwhile, his attacks on them won't be super-effective with their armor. The only asterisk here is if he has the Muramasa blade, which would be a fairly effective weapon against Cardiac and perhaps partially so against Moon Knight. But Cardiac can stay at a distance if necessary can and finish him off with his energy blasts, so he doesn't need to engage close-up if there's danger from the blade. In any case, after Elektra and Widow finish off Matt, they will join the battle and Iron Fist is all done.

I can post scans of Elektra's ability to evade Matt's radar sense, Elektra vs DD fights, Cardiac's durability and agility, etc. if so desired. Looking forward to the debate!
